Essex Street is in Brighton and in Brighton district. BN2 1JW is located in the Queen's Park elect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Brighton, Kemptown.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is Essex Street dangerous?

In 2023, 2225 crimes were reported near Essex Street . Only 2%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ered very dangerous.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of BN2 1JW.
